虚拟现实-VR-UE4-构建光照显示光照构建失败,Swarm启动失败

简介: 闲的无聊折腾,发现想构建光照的时候,总是显示失败

如下图

image.png

百度许久,有大神指出是我在编译源码的的时候没有将其中的某个模块编译进去,只需要重新编译摸个模块就好

 

在UE4 的sln文件下,会看到一个UnrealLightmass的模块,选中,鼠标邮件生成,等待编译完成就好了

如下图

image.png

再次打开UE4验证

image.png

ok,可以完美运行

 

下面是编译log,如果在编译源码有问题,可以看一下坐下参考

 

1>------ 已启动生成: 项目: EnvVarsToXML, 配置: Development Any CPU ------
2>------ 已启动生成: 项目: DotNETUtilities, 配置: Development Any CPU ------
1>  EnvVarsToXML -> D:\UnrealEngine\Engine\Binaries\DotNET\EnvVarsToXML.exe
2>  DotNETUtilities -> D:\UnrealEngine\Engine\Binaries\DotNET\DotNETUtilities.dll
3>------ 已启动生成: 项目: UnrealBuildTool, 配置: Development Any CPU ------
3>  UnrealBuildTool -> D:\UnrealEngine\Engine\Binaries\DotNET\UnrealBuildTool.exe
4>------ 已启动生成: 项目: UnrealLightmass, 配置: Development_Program x64 ------
4>  Creating makefile for UnrealLightmass (no existing makefile)
4>  Performing full C++ include scan (no include cache file)
4>  Building UnrealHeaderTool...
4>  Creating makefile for UnrealHeaderTool (UnrealBuildTool.exe is newer)
4>  Target is up to date
4>  Parsing headers for UnrealLightmass
4>    Running UnrealHeaderTool UnrealLightmass "D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ass.uhtmanifest" -LogCmds="loginit warning, logexit warning, logdatabase error" -Unattended -WarningsAsErrors -NoEnginePlugins
4>  Reflection code generated for UnrealLightmass in 0.4688833 seconds
4>  Performing 71 actions (4 in parallel)
4>  [4/71] Resource ModuleVersionResource.rc.inl
4>  PCH.Core.h.cpp
4>  PCH.CoreUObject.h.cpp
4>  PCH.CorePrivatePCH.h.cpp
4>  [5/71] Resource PCLaunch.rc
4>  [6/71] Resource ModuleVersionResource.rc.inl
4>  [7/71] Resource PCLaunch.rc
4>  [8/71] Resource ModuleVersionResource.rc.inl
4>  [9/71] Resource PCLaunch.rc
4>  CoreUObject.generated.cpp
4>  Module.Json.cpp
4>  Module.Core.8_of_8.cpp
4>  Module.Core.7_of_8.cpp
4>  Module.Core.6_of_8.cpp
4>  Module.Core.5_of_8.cpp
4>  Module.Core.4_of_8.cpp
4>  Module.Core.2_of_8.cpp
4>  Module.Core.1_of_8.cpp
4>  Module.Core.3_of_8.cpp
4>  Module.Projects.cpp
4>  Module.CoreUObject.5_of_5.cpp
4>  Module.CoreUObject.3_of_5.cpp
4>  [23/71] Resource ModuleVersionResource.rc.inl
4>  Module.CoreUObject.2_of_5.cpp
4>  [25/71] Link UnrealLightmass-Core.dll
4>    正在创建库 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-Core.lib 和对象 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-Core.exp
4>  [26/71] Link UnrealLightmass-Json.dll
4>    正在创建库 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-Json.lib 和对象 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-Json.exp
4>  [27/71] Link UnrealLightmass-Projects.dll
4>    正在创建库 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-Projects.lib 和对象 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-Projects.exp
4>  Module.CoreUObject.1_of_5.cpp
4>  [29/71] Resource PCLaunch.rc
4>  Module.CoreUObject.4_of_5.cpp
4>  Module.SandboxFile.cpp
4>  [32/71] Resource PCLaunch.rc
4>  [33/71] Resource ModuleVersionResource.rc.inl
4>  [34/71] Link UnrealLightmass-SandboxFile.dll
4>    正在创建库 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-SandboxFile.lib 和对象 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-SandboxFile.exp
4>  Module.Sockets.cpp
4>  [36/71] Resource ModuleVersionResource.rc.inl
4>  [37/71] Resource PCLaunch.rc
4>  [38/71] Link UnrealLightmass-Sockets.dll
4>    正在创建库 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-Sockets.lib 和对象 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-Sockets.exp
4>  Module.SwarmInterface.cpp
4>  Module.Networking.cpp
4>  Serialization.generated.cpp
4>  SwarmInterface.generated.cpp
4>  Module.Serialization.cpp
4>  Module.Messaging.cpp
4>  [45/71] Resource ModuleVersionResource.rc.inl
4>  [46/71] Resource PCLaunch.rc
4>  [47/71] Resource PCLaunch.rc
4>  [48/71] Resource PCLaunch.rc
4>  [49/71] Resource PCLaunch.rc
4>  [50/71] Resource ModuleVersionResource.rc.inl
4>  [51/71] Resource ModuleVersionResource.rc.inl
4>  [52/71] Resource ModuleVersionResource.rc.inl
4>  [53/71] Link UnrealLightmass-Networking.dll
4>    正在创建库 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-Networking.lib 和对象 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-Networking.exp
4>  Module.DerivedDataCache.cpp
4>  UdpMessaging.generated.cpp
4>  Module.UdpMessaging.cpp
4>  Module.UnrealLightmass.2_of_3.cpp
4>  Module.UnrealLightmass.3_of_3.cpp
4>  Module.UnrealLightmass.1_of_3.cpp
4>  [60/71] Resource Resource.rc
4>  [61/71] Resource ModuleVersionResource.rc.inl
4>  [62/71] Resource PCLaunch.rc
4>  [63/71] Resource PCLaunch.rc
4>  [64/71] Resource ModuleVersionResource.rc.inl
4>  [65/71] Link UnrealLightmass-DerivedDataCache.dll
4>    正在创建库 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-DerivedDataCache.lib 和对象 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-DerivedDataCache.exp
4>  [66/71] Link UnrealLightmass-CoreUObject.dll
4>    正在创建库 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-CoreUObject.lib 和对象 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-CoreUObject.exp
4>  [67/71] Link UnrealLightmass-Serialization.dll
4>  [68/71] Link UnrealLightmass-SwarmInterface.dll
4>  [69/71] Link UnrealLightmass-Messaging.dll
4>    正在创建库 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-Messaging.lib 和对象 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-Messaging.exp
4>    正在创建库 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-SwarmInterface.lib 和对象 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-SwarmInterface.exp
4>    正在创建库 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-Serialization.lib 和对象 D:\UnrealEngine\Engine\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-Serialization.exp
4>  [70/71] Link UnrealLightmass.exe
4>  [71/71] Link UnrealLightmass-UdpMessaging.dll
4>    正在创建库 D:\UnrealEngine\Engine\Plugins\Messaging\UdpMessaging\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-UdpMessaging.lib 和对象 D:\UnrealEngine\Engine\Plugins\Messaging\UdpMessaging\Intermediate\Build\Win64\UnrealLightmass\Development\UnrealLightmass-UdpMessaging.exp
4>  Total build time: 182.27 seconds
========== 生成: 成功 4 个,失败 0 个,最新 0 个,跳过 0 个 ==========


目录
相关文章
|
3月前
|
编解码 vr&ar 图形学
|
7月前
|
人工智能 编解码 5G
虚拟现实(VR)与增强现实(AR)的融合:开启全新交互时代
【6月更文挑战第17天】虚拟现实(VR)与增强现实(AR)融合成混合现实(MR),打造全新交互体验。MR结合VR的沉浸感和AR的现实增强,应用于教育、游戏、设计和营销,带来创新教学方式、沉浸式游戏体验和高效设计工具。尽管面临技术挑战,随着5G和AI的发展,MR有望引领未来交互的革命。
|
7月前
|
传感器 数据可视化 安全
【虚拟现实】二、主要的AR/VR硬件设备
【虚拟现实】二、主要的AR/VR硬件设备
127 3
|
2月前
|
人工智能 安全 搜索推荐
虚拟现实(VR):重塑教育与培训的未来
随着科技的飞速发展,虚拟现实(Virtual Reality,简称VR)技术逐渐从科幻走向现实,成为改变我们生活和工作方式的重要力量。特别是在教育与培训领域,VR技术的应用正日益显示出其巨大的潜力和价值。本文将从三个部分探讨虚拟现实如何重塑教育与培训的未来:一是VR技术在教育中的应用现状;二是VR如何提升学习体验和培训效果;三是VR技术在教育与培训中的挑战与展望。
93 5
|
5月前
|
传感器 人机交互 vr&ar
VR技术的基本原理与发展历程:探索虚拟现实的无限可能
【8月更文挑战第24天】VR技术作为一项具有广阔前景和巨大潜力的技术,正在不断改变着我们的世界。让我们共同期待VR技术在未来的更多精彩表现吧!
1643 2
|
4月前
|
vr&ar 图形学 API
Unity与VR控制器交互全解:从基础配置到力反馈应用,多角度提升虚拟现实游戏的真实感与沉浸体验大揭秘
【8月更文挑战第31天】虚拟现实(VR)技术迅猛发展,Unity作为主流游戏开发引擎,支持多种VR硬件并提供丰富的API,尤其在VR控制器交互设计上具备高度灵活性。本文详细介绍了如何在Unity中配置VR支持、设置控制器、实现按钮交互及力反馈,结合碰撞检测和物理引擎提升真实感,助力开发者创造沉浸式体验。
221 0
|
5月前
|
vr&ar 图形学 开发者
步入未来科技前沿:全方位解读Unity在VR/AR开发中的应用技巧,带你轻松打造震撼人心的沉浸式虚拟现实与增强现实体验——附详细示例代码与实战指南
【8月更文挑战第31天】虚拟现实(VR)和增强现实(AR)技术正深刻改变生活,从教育、娱乐到医疗、工业,应用广泛。Unity作为强大的游戏开发引擎,适用于构建高质量的VR/AR应用,支持Oculus Rift、HTC Vive、Microsoft HoloLens、ARKit和ARCore等平台。本文将介绍如何使用Unity创建沉浸式虚拟体验,包括设置项目、添加相机、处理用户输入等,并通过具体示例代码展示实现过程。无论是完全沉浸式的VR体验,还是将数字内容叠加到现实世界的AR应用,Unity均提供了所需的一切工具。
195 0
|
5月前
|
vr&ar C# 图形学
WPF与AR/VR的激情碰撞:解锁Windows Presentation Foundation应用新维度,探索增强现实与虚拟现实技术在现代UI设计中的无限可能与实战应用详解
【8月更文挑战第31天】增强现实(AR)与虚拟现实(VR)技术正迅速改变生活和工作方式,在游戏、教育及工业等领域展现出广泛应用前景。本文探讨如何在Windows Presentation Foundation(WPF)环境中实现AR/VR功能,通过具体示例代码展示整合过程。尽管WPF本身不直接支持AR/VR,但借助第三方库如Unity、Vuforia或OpenVR,可实现沉浸式体验。例如,通过Unity和Vuforia在WPF中创建AR应用,或利用OpenVR在WPF中集成VR功能,从而提升用户体验并拓展应用功能边界。
101 0
|
5月前
|
搜索推荐 安全 vr&ar
虚拟现实(VR)技术在教育领域的应用正在逐步深入
【8月更文挑战第1天】虚拟现实(VR)技术在教育领域的应用正在逐步深入
179 2
|
6月前
|
传感器 人工智能 数据可视化
虚拟现实(VR)与增强现实(AR)的技术革新:塑造未来的沉浸式体验
【7月更文挑战第24天】VR和AR作为两种前沿的沉浸式技术,正以前所未有的速度改变着我们的世界。随着技术的不断革新和应用的不断拓展,我们有理由相信,未来的VR和AR将为我们带来更多令人惊叹的体验和技术革新。
下一篇
开通oss服务